BACKGROUND
Gaston County currently owns PID# 203783 (.32 acres) located at 2005 Beauhaven Lane, Belmont NC. The Public Works office has received an offer from John Bolin with Allen Tate Realtors, on behalf of his client, in the amount of $20,000. Attorney fees, realtor commission, and estimated pro-rata property taxes from 1/21-6/21 total $1,714, providing a net amount to Gaston County of $18,286.

On April 24, 2018, The Gaston County Board of Commissioners adopted Resolution 2018-105 to declare this property non-essential. This parcel is not in an area the County is planning to redevelop, nor is it planned for current or future development for County use.

The Board received an initial offer of $11,500.00 (Resolution 2018-175) at its Regular Meeting of June 26, 2018 and thereby authorized staff to initiate an upset bid process, for which no upset bids were received during the 10-day upset bid period. Pursuant to ?160A-269, the Board of Commissioners must accept or reject the offer submitted. At its Regular Meeting of August 28, 2018, the Board rejected the initial offer and instructed staff to list the property with John Bolin with Allen Tate Realtors. The current offer of $20,000 is the highest offer received by Mr. Bolin since 2018.

The total cost to date for Gaston County, including purchase price, HOA fees, & newspaper ad for initial upset bid is $15,253.30. In July, another HOA payment for the second half of 2021 will be due in the amount of $1,024.00.
